Output 5a893c26717c20f97c64eaa60e88f9ce10d56f5fbf5ab97c49f3fd152ac996ea:11

value
144118806
script pubkey
OP_0 OP_PUSHBYTES_32 393070ca6af05803e410abceb30028d42dc5abff3e29cc286c1e64546ea47982
address
bc1q8yc8pjn27pvq8eqs408txqpg6skut2ll8c5uc2rvrej9gm4y0xpqpat0ns
transaction
5a893c26717c20f97c64eaa60e88f9ce10d56f5fbf5ab97c49f3fd152ac996ea
confirmations
289709
spent
true